PSOC™ 4700S Microcontrollers

Infineon Technologies PSOC™ 4700S Microcontrollers are based on the PSOC 4 scalable and reconfigurable platform architecture with an Arm® Cortex®-M0+ CPU. The 4700S microcontrollers provide inductive and capacitive sensing technology. The inductive sensing (MagSense™) technology enables sensing of metal objects, and CapSense® technology enables sensing of non-metallic objects. PSOC 4 combines programmable and reconfigurable analog and digital blocks with flexible automatic routing.
